Study on Optical 16-ary Amplitude- Phase-Shift Keying
Kenro Sekine, Nobuhiko Kikuchi, Shinya Sasaki, Shigenori Hayase, Chie Hasegawa, Toshiki Sugawara (Hitachi Ltd.)
Abstract (in Japanese) (See Japanese page) 
(in English) Recently, multilevel optical modulation schemes attract much attention, because multilevel modulation schemes have narrower spectral bandwidth, larger chromatic dispersion tolerance, and looser requirement for bandwidth of electrical circuits. We have already proposed and demonstrated 8-ary amplitude- and phase- shift keying (APSK) modulation scheme by the combination of binary amplitude- shift keying and differential quaternary phase- shift keying (DQPSK). In this paper, we propose and experimentally demonstrate a novel 16-ary optical modulation / demodulation scheme (16APSK), combining QASK and DQPSK, with 10 Gsymbol/s and 4 bit/symbol. The measured spectral width is 33.8 GHz, and the dispersion tolerance is 50 ps/nm.
